Getting There

  • Walking

    If you're starting from the Mandalay Palace, head south towards 26th Street. Turn left onto 26th Street and continue for about 1.5 kilometers until you reach the junction with 66th Street. Continue straight until you reach the Ayeyarwady River. From there, you can either hire a local boat to cross the river to Inn Wa or take a trishaw (three-wheeled taxi) to the ferry terminal.

  • Trishaw

    From Mandalay Hill, take a trishaw to the Mandalay Palace and then follow the instructions for walking from the Palace to the ferry terminal. Once you arrive at the ferry terminal, take a ferry across the Ayeyarwady River to Inn Wa. After crossing, you can either walk or hire a horse cart to go to Nanmyint Tower, which is approximately 2 kilometers from the ferry terminal.

  • Ferry

    After taking the ferry across the Ayeyarwady River, you will disembark at the Inn Wa ferry terminal. From there, you can walk or hire a horse cart to Nanmyint Tower. The tower is located about 2 kilometers from the terminal, and you will need to navigate through local streets, following signs or asking locals for directions.

  • Horse Cart

    Once you arrive at the Inn Wa ferry terminal, you can hire a horse cart directly from the terminal. Inform the driver that you want to go to Nanmyint Tower. The scenic ride will take you through the picturesque landscape of Inn Wa, and the driver will know the best route to the tower.

Discover more about Nanmyint Tower

Nanmyint Tower, also known as the 'Leaning Tower of Inn Wa', is a remarkable historical landmark situated in the captivating town of Inn Wa, Myanmar. Once part of a magnificent royal palace complex, this tower is all that remains, standing as a poignant reminder of the grandeur of the former capital of the Ava Kingdom. Rising to about 27 meters high, the tower leans slightly, giving it a unique character that has intrigued visitors for centuries. The structure, adorned with intricate brickwork and traditional Myanmar architecture, offers a glimpse into the artistic craftsmanship of the time. As you ascend the narrow staircase to the top of the tower, you are rewarded with panoramic views of the lush countryside and the Irrawaddy River, making it a perfect spot for photography enthusiasts and history buffs alike. The surrounding area is rich in ancient temples and ruins, inviting you to explore further the stories of a bygone era. Visiting Nanmyint Tower is more than just a touristic experience; it’s an opportunity to step back in time and appreciate the historical significance of Inn Wa. The site is open year-round, allowing tourists to explore at their leisure. Nearby, you’ll find locals selling traditional snacks and souvenirs, adding to the vibrant atmosphere of the location. The best time to visit is during the early morning or late afternoon when the light casts a magical glow over the landscape.
